Understanding the Role of a Paediatrician
A paediatrician specialises in the health and wellbeing of babies, children, and adolescents. Unlike general healthcare providers, paediatricians are trained to understand the physical, emotional, and developmental needs that are specific to younger patients.
Children go through rapid changes as they grow. Their nutritional requirements, development, immunity, and healthcare needs can change considerably from infancy through adolescence. Regular paediatric care helps parents monitor these changes and address concerns at the appropriate stage.

Supporting Children Through Different Stages of Development
Every stage of childhood comes with different healthcare requirements. Babies require close monitoring of feeding, growth, sleep, and early development. Toddlers and young children may need support with nutrition, immunity, developmental milestones, and common childhood illnesses.
As children become school-aged, parents may have questions about recurring infections, concentration, physical development, allergies, or general wellbeing. Adolescents also experience significant physical and emotional changes that can require age-appropriate healthcare guidance.
A paediatrician can help parents understand these changes and determine when additional assessment or treatment may be appropriate.

When Should Parents Consult a Paediatrician?
Parents should consider seeking paediatric advice when they have concerns about their child’s health, development, or recurring symptoms. Common reasons for an appointment can include:
- Persistent fever or illness
- Repeated infections
- Feeding or nutritional concerns
- Growth-related questions
- Developmental concerns
- Allergies or recurring reactions
- Breathing or respiratory symptoms
- Digestive problems
- Sleep concerns
- Behavioural or developmental changes
For urgent or severe symptoms, parents should seek appropriate emergency medical attention rather than waiting for a routine appointment.
Making a Child’s Healthcare Experience Comfortable
Children can sometimes feel nervous about visiting a doctor. A calm and supportive approach can make healthcare appointments easier for both children and parents.
Parents can help by explaining the visit in simple, age-appropriate language and allowing their child to ask questions. Bringing relevant medical information, previous reports, medication details, and a list of symptoms can also make an appointment more productive.
Building a positive relationship with a paediatric healthcare provider can help children become more comfortable with regular medical care as they grow.
Questions Parents Can Ask During a Paediatric Appointment
Parents should feel comfortable discussing their concerns and asking questions. Depending on the situation, useful questions may include:
- Is my child’s growth appropriate for their age?
- Are there any developmental milestones we should monitor?
- What symptoms should I watch for at home?
- Does my child need any additional tests?
- Are there nutritional changes we should consider?
- How can we support our child’s overall wellbeing?
- When should we schedule the next check-up?
Clear communication helps parents better understand their child’s health and the recommended next steps.
